Schedule 13G shows Lone Pine Capital LLC and affiliated reporting persons beneficially own 6,185,544 shares of Common Stock, representing 5.6% of the class based on 110,887,284 shares outstanding as of February 24, 2026. The filing states the shares are held by funds and portfolios managed by Lone Pine and that the named reporting persons have shared voting and dispositive power over those shares.

HUT amended its at-the-market sales program to register up to $1,000,000,000 of common stock for sale through designated U.S. and Canadian sales agents. The supplement adds Virtu Americas LLC and Virtu Canada Corp. as additional sales agents.
As of February 25, 2026, approximately 5.783 million shares have been sold under the sales agreement for gross proceeds of $284.2 million, leaving about $715.8 million available under the at the market program. Sales may occur on Nasdaq, the TSX, in the OTC market, in block or privately negotiated transactions, or by other lawful methods.
Hut 8 Corp. reported sharply higher revenue but swung to large losses in 2025, driven mainly by volatility in digital asset values. Revenue for Q4 2025 rose to $88.5 million from $31.7 million, while full-year revenue increased to $235.1 million from $162.4 million, led by strong growth in Compute revenue.
Despite this, Q4 net loss was $301.8 million versus net income of $152.0 million a year earlier, including $401.9 million of primarily unrealized losses on digital assets. For 2025, net loss was $248.0 million versus net income of $331.4 million in 2024. Adjusted EBITDA turned negative at $(135.4) million for the year, down from $555.7 million. Management highlighted a power‑first strategy, an 8,500 MW development pipeline as of December 31, 2025, and the River Bend AI infrastructure project as key pillars for future growth.
Hut 8 Corp. files its annual report describing a power-first, vertically integrated platform spanning Power, Digital Infrastructure, and Compute to serve AI, high-performance computing, and ASIC Bitcoin mining workloads. As of December 31, 2025, it managed 1,020 MW of energy capacity across 15 sites in the U.S. and Canada and had 1,560 MW under development and construction.
The company is building a 330 MW AI data center at its River Bend campus in Louisiana and reports a broader development pipeline of about 8,500 MW progressing through diligence, exclusivity, development, and construction. It highlights an innovation-driven approach, including custom high-density, liquid-cooled ASIC data centers designed to be repurposable for future HPC workloads.
Hut 8 outlines a disciplined capital and underwriting framework, using ATM equity programs, project finance, and Bitcoin-backed credit facilities while emphasizing liquidity and non-dilutive funding where possible. Key risks include large capital needs, liquidity constraints, power cost and availability, customer and geographic concentration, joint ventures, rapid technology change, cybersecurity, extensive permitting and regulation, and high exposure to Bitcoin through its consolidated ASIC compute business.
Hut 8 Corp. received an updated ownership filing showing that Jane Street Group, LLC and related entities beneficially own 2,183,885 shares of Hut 8 common stock, representing 2.0% of the outstanding class as of December 31, 2025. The shares are reported with shared voting and shared dispositive power, and no sole voting or dispositive authority. The filing states the securities were not acquired and are not held for the purpose of changing or influencing control of Hut 8, indicating a passive investment intent.
Hut 8 Corp. disclosed that it has entered into a 15-year lease agreement with a subsidiary of Fluidstack Ltd. for 245 megawatts of IT capacity at its River Bend data center campus in Louisiana. The arrangement is supported by a financial backstop from Google LLC covering all rent and certain other financial obligations under the lease, which helps secure the long-term economics of the deal.

Hut 8 Corp. reported that it has entered into a definitive share purchase agreement with TransAlta Corporation for the sale of a 310-megawatt portfolio of four natural gas-fired power plants located in Ontario. These plants are owned and operated by Far North Power Corp., an entity formed by Hut 8 and Macquarie Equipment Finance Ltd., a subsidiary of Macquarie Group Limited.
